摘要:
[toc] Django基础之模型(models)层(上) Django测试环境搭建: 拷贝manage.py中的行代码放到tests.py文件中导入模块 import django django.setup() 如果你想查看orm语句内部真正的sql语句有2种方法: 1.如果是queryset对象 阅读全文
摘要:
[toc] 1. 模板传值 传函数名的时候 会自动加括号调用函数 将函数的返回值展示在html页面上 django模板语法不支持函数传参 django模板语法在获取容器类型内部元素的值的时候 统一只采用 句点符(.) 传函数,函数若没有返回值,则网页会显示None 2. 过滤器(|) 3. 标签 标 阅读全文
摘要:
[toc] 1. render原理 2.json相关知识 2.1 给前端返回json格式字符串 为什么要给前端返回 格式字符串? 前端如何序列化反序列化? 2.2 形似json 2.3 中文乱码 解决路径: 方法一: 加一个 方法二: 给源码里的 默认的空字典加一个键值对 2.4 json序列化时间 阅读全文
摘要:
今日内容 1. 图书管理系统表设计 2. django请求生命周期 3. 路由层(urls.py) 路由分发 有/无分组 反向解析 名称空间 伪静态 django版本区别 1. 图书管理系统表设计 Book表 Author表 Publish表 Author_detail表 1. 表与表之间的关系 A 阅读全文
摘要:
[toc] Django框架深入应用 1. 前期回顾 我们前期基于wsgiref、urls和views的映射关系简单介绍了web的框架,之后初步介绍了Django的使用。 现在我们将真正用Django实现一个项目的功能框架,接下来,先简单介绍一下整体的框架。 开始吧! 2. 登录功能 我们在完成一个 阅读全文
摘要:
GET和POST在HTTP协议中的区别 GET和POST是HTTP请求的两种基本方法,要说它们的区别,接触过WEB开发的人都能说出一二。 最直观的区别就是GET把参数包含在URL中,POST通过request body传递参数。 你可能自己写过无数个GET和POST请求,或者已经看过很多权威网站总结 阅读全文
摘要:
[toc] 1.HTTP协议 HTTP协议:超文本传输协议。 1.1 四大特性 1. 基于TCP/IP之上作用于应用层 2. 基于请求响应 3. 无状态 cookie session token... 就一次,连接完就断开,每一次都是新人 4. 无连接 井水不犯河水 长连接 websocket(HT 阅读全文
摘要:
[TOC] 1. jQuery简介 jQuery是一个轻量级的、兼容多浏览器的JavaScript库。 jQuery使用户能够更方便地处理HTML Document、Events、实现动画效果、方便地进行Ajax交互,能够极大地简化JavaScript编程。它的宗旨就是:“Write less, d 阅读全文
摘要:
[TOC] 前端之BOM和DOM 1. 简介 到目前为止,我们已经学过了JavaScript的一些简单的语法。但是这些简单的语法,并没有和浏览器有任何交互。也就是我们还不能制作一些我们经常看到的网页的一些交互,我们需要继续学习BOM和DOM相关知识。 JavaScript分为 ECMAScript, 阅读全文
摘要:
[TOC] JavaScript语法 一、特点 JavaScript是一种脚本语言 是一种轻量级的编程语言 是可插入 HTML 页面的编程代码 插入 HTML 页面后,可由所有的现代浏览器执行 二、JavaScript引入方式 2.1 Script标签内写法 2.2 引入新的JS文件 三、JS语言规 阅读全文